【如何同时提取日期中的年月---TEXT函数使用】在日常办公中,我们经常需要对日期数据进行处理,例如从一个完整的日期中提取出“年”和“月”。Excel 中的 `TEXT` 函数是一个非常实用的工具,能够帮助我们轻松实现这一目标。本文将总结 `TEXT` 函数在提取日期中“年”和“月”的使用方法,并以表格形式展示不同日期格式的输出结果。
一、TEXT函数简介
`TEXT` 函数用于将数字转换为文本,并按照指定的格式显示。其基本语法如下:
```
=TEXT(数值, "格式代码")
```
在处理日期时,我们可以将日期值作为第一个参数,第二个参数则为格式代码,如 `"yyyy"` 表示年份,`"mm"` 表示月份。
二、提取年份(YYYY)
要提取日期中的年份,可以使用以下公式:
```
=TEXT(A1, "yyyy")
```
其中 `A1` 是包含日期的单元格。
三、提取月份(MM)
要提取日期中的月份,可以使用以下公式:
```
=TEXT(A1, "mm")
```
该公式返回的是两位数的月份(如 01 表示一月,12 表示十二月)。
四、同时提取年份和月份
如果需要同时提取年份和月份,可以使用以下公式:
```
=TEXT(A1, "yyyy-mm")
```
这将返回类似 `2024-05` 的格式。
五、常见日期格式与对应结果对照表
原始日期 | 使用公式 | 输出结果 |
2024-05-15 | =TEXT(A1,"yyyy") | 2024 |
2024-05-15 | =TEXT(A1,"mm") | 05 |
2024-05-15 | =TEXT(A1,"yyyy-mm") | 2024-05 |
2023-12-25 | =TEXT(B1,"yyyy") | 2023 |
2023-12-25 | =TEXT(B1,"mm") | 12 |
2023-12-25 | =TEXT(B1,"yyyy-mm") | 2023-12 |
2022-01-01 | =TEXT(C1,"yyyy") | 2022 |
2022-01-01 | =TEXT(C1,"mm") | 01 |
2022-01-01 | =TEXT(C1,"yyyy-mm") | 2022-01 |
六、注意事项
1. 日期格式需正确:确保输入的日期是 Excel 可识别的日期格式,否则 `TEXT` 函数可能无法正常工作。
2. 结果为文本格式:使用 `TEXT` 函数后,返回的结果是文本,不能直接用于计算,如需参与计算,需先转为数值。
3. 格式代码灵活:除了 `yyyy` 和 `mm`,还可以使用其他格式代码,如 `mmm` 表示月份缩写(Jan, Feb),`dd` 表示日等。
通过以上方法,你可以快速地从日期中提取所需的年份和月份信息,提升数据处理效率。希望这篇文章对你有所帮助!